The surrounding environment appears to be a thicket of leaves and branches, rendered in an almost stylized manner with broad strokes of green paint. The foliage obscures much of the view beyond, creating a feeling of enclosure and isolation. A glimpse of urban architecture is visible through the trees – buildings with sharp angles and a pale sky suggesting a cityscape. This juxtaposition of natural abundance and man-made structures introduces a subtle tension within the scene.
The presence of a bicycle handle protruding from the lower left corner suggests that the woman may have been cycling before being abruptly halted, adding another layer to the narrative ambiguity. The bike itself is not fully visible, leaving its role open to interpretation – it could be an integral part of the story or merely a compositional element.
The painting’s color palette is bold and saturated, contributing to a heightened sense of emotional intensity. The flatness of the forms and the lack of traditional perspective further emphasize the stylized nature of the work, distancing the viewer from a realistic depiction and inviting contemplation on the symbolic meaning behind the scene. Theres an underlying feeling of displacement or suspension, as if the woman is caught between two worlds – the natural and the urban, motion and stillness.
